  • Patent number: 4301801
    Abstract: An electrosurge generator, which is energized by a power supply to produce n output voltage of a desired level, includes a failsafe system at its output to prevent any excessive high DC voltage output which may result from a failure in the electrosurge generator. The failsafe system has a detection element coupled to the output of the electrosurge generator which detects any output above a predetermined threshold. A switching circuit is activated by the detection element. The switching circuit is connected across the power supply, and when activated, removes the power supplied from the power supply to the electrosurge generator.

  • Patent number: 4092986
    Abstract: An electrosurgical unit which provides a voltage output to a load. An oscator in the unit produces the output of a given frequency. A switching circuit coupled to the oscillator provides an unmodulated RF carrier from the oscillator for use in cutting procedures and a pulse modulated RF voltage from the oscillator for use in coagulation procedures. A feedback circuit is coupled from the output to the input of the oscillator to maintain the output voltage level from the unit at a substantially constant value independent of the load.

  • Patent number: 4080736
    Abstract: A method and apparatus for forming a dental prosthesis in situ for the reration of one or more missing, worn or broken teeth. The method includes forming an elastomeric mold half containing a corrected model of tooth areas to be restored, and forming a hard model of the tooth areas after they have been prepared for restoration. A pair of channels are placed through the elastomeric mold at spaced apart locations. The elastomeric mold and the hard model are secured together to form an assembly including a mold cavity therein. The assembly is placed in a vacuum chamber which can be pumped to produce a vacuum inside the chamber and inside the mold. One of the channels of the mold is connected to an overflow container within the vacuum chamber, and the other of the channels is connected to a source of liquid prosthesis forming material which is contained outside of the vacuum chamber.

  • Patent number: 4051855
    Abstract: An electrosurgical unit for use in tissue cutting or coagulation procedur A vacuum tube oscillator operating in push-pull relationship generates RF oscillations which are extracted across a balanced coil transformer, the secondary of which is ungrounded. Forceps are provided to be connected across the output of the transformer for producing an isolated voltage for use in sealing off bleeding blood vessels. A handpiece is also provided for connection across the transformer output for selectively producing a cutting voltage or a coagulation voltage. An intensity control circuit is capable of connection in the power supply to control the output voltage. A pulse modulation unit is capable of being connected at the input of the oscillator to control the "on" time of the oscillator.

  • Patent number: 3989088
    Abstract: A casting machine including a control circuit which automatically controls ts operation. The casting machine includes a casting chamber which supports an alloy filled open-ended container whose open end faces the sprue hole of an investment casting ring. The control circuit couples a vacuum to the casting chamber while maintaining the casting chamber in its initial upright position. After a first timing interval, the chamber is inverted and the vacuum is decoupled from the casting chamber, and compressed air is applied to the casting chamber. After a second subsequent time interval the casting chamber is automatically returned to its initial upright position, the action of which causes the casting chamber to be automatically vented to the atmosphere.
